Frequently Asked Questions

Why Is Water Extraction Important Before Starting Dehumidification Services?

Removing standing water promptly reduces overall moisture load, making dehumidification more effective. Proper water removal is a vital first step in our dehumidification work, and we frequently coordinate with Water Extraction Services in University City, CA to ensure thorough drying.

What Types Of Equipment Are Used In Dehumidification?

We use industrial-grade refrigerant and desiccant dehumidifiers tailored to the specific moisture and climate conditions encountered on site for efficient humidity removal.

How Long Does The Dehumidification Process Usually Take?

Drying times depend on the severity of moisture, but most University City properties require two to seven days of active dehumidification for complete restoration.

Can Dehumidification Help Prevent Mold Growth?

Yes, lowering indoor humidity with professional dehumidifiers inhibits mold spores from developing and spreading within damp building materials.
